Grapevine Creek was the site of the last battle in the Hatfield McCoy Feud. It happened on January 18th, 1888. After the burning of Randolph McCoy's cabin on January 1st, 1888 there was a renewed push by authorities in Kentucky to bring the Hatfields to justice. Bad Frank Phillips rode into West Virginia with a posse and the Hatfields were waiting for him with an armed group oof their own. 

The two met at Grapevine Creek. During th battle, West Virginia special deputy Bill Dempsey was wounded and tried to surrender byt Frank Phillips executed him. After the battle, the Hatfields who had been captured during the intervening weeks were put in jail and subsequently tried. The Battle of Grapevine Creek was the only military type skirmish of the feud and the final battle in the long conflict between the Hatfield and McCoy Families.
